Mesoscopic phenomena in multiple light scattering

Abstract

In my thesis I study mesoscopic corrections on diffuse transport. I first describe the diffuse transport of light, using the scalar approximation and the radiative transfer approach. Next, I focus on the correlations in transmission, I discuss the so called C1, C2, C3 decomposition and calculate each term in detail. Finally, I discuss the full distribution functions in the transmission. Many references and figures are included.
